Ordered as V1.5X21.5, this is a black Viton® (FKM) 75 Shore A O-Ring built to an inside diameter of 21.5 mm (0.846 in), a cross section of 1.5 mm (0.059 in), and an outside diameter of 24.5 mm (0.96 in). The o-ring remains the most cost-effective sealing element available for pressurized assemblies. The catalog record notes: Metric O-RING, JIS S22.

As a material, Viton® (FKM) is specified for long service life in hot, chemically aggressive environments and the industry benchmark where nitrile reaches its thermal limit. The compound resists petroleum oils and fuels, aromatic hydrocarbons, and chlorinated solvents. Published continuous service range is -15°F (-26.1°C) to 400°F (204.4°C). It is not the right choice where ketones and esters or low-molecular-weight organic acids are present.

It sees regular use in semiconductor equipment, high-temperature process equipment, and oil and gas.

Stocked as V1.5X21.5 and sold individually. Unit weight is approximately 0.2388 g. As always, verify media compatibility and operating conditions against the requirements of your specific application.
